THE COMPREHENSIVE GUIDE TO WEB PROVIDERS: A COMPLETE INTRO

The Comprehensive Guide To Web Providers: A Complete Intro

The Comprehensive Guide To Web Providers: A Complete Intro

Blog Article

Content Develop By-Greenwood Sehested

Discover the best Internet Providers Manual for all your requirements. Discover interaction procedures, core principles of SOAP and REST, and best methods for smooth execution. Reveal the secrets to understanding internet services, from comprehending the fundamentals to carrying out scalable architecture. Master the art of creating safe and secure systems and enhancing for future growth. https://www.campaignlive.com/article/marketing-leaders-prepare-recession/1791819 of web solutions at your fingertips.

Summary of Web Solutions



If you've ever wondered what web services are and exactly how they work, this introduction is the perfect place to begin. Internet services are a way for various applications to connect with each other over the internet. They enable seamless combination of systems, making it easier to share information and capabilities.

Among the vital elements of internet solutions is their use common procedures like HTTP and XML to assist in interaction. This standardization makes certain that different systems can understand and engage with each other successfully. Web solutions can be categorized right into 2 major kinds: SOAP (Simple Object Accessibility Procedure) and Remainder (Representational State Transfer).

SOAP is a method that utilizes XML for message exchange, while REST depends on standard HTTP approaches like obtain, POST, PUT, and DELETE. see this website have their toughness and are utilized in numerous scenarios based upon requirements.

Key Principles and Technologies



Checking out the fundamental principles and technologies of internet services is necessary for understanding their capability and application in contemporary systems. When delving into the essential ideas and innovations of internet solutions, you unlock to a globe of interconnected opportunities. Below are some essential elements to comprehend:

- ** SOAP (Simple Object Gain Access To Protocol) **: This protocol defines the framework of messages exchanged in between web services.
- ** WSDL (Web Providers Summary Language) **: WSDL is made use of to define the functionalities supplied by a web solution.
- ** REST (Representational State Transfer) **: An architectural design that makes use of typical HTTP methods for interaction in between clients and web servers.
- ** XML (Extensible Markup Language) **: XML plays a critical role in information exchange between internet services because of its adaptability and readability.

Comprehending these core principles and modern technologies will lay a solid foundation for your journey into the realm of internet services.

Best Practices for Application



To ensure effective implementation of web solutions, prioritize adherence to best practices. Begin by thoroughly documenting search engine optimization experts , consisting of clear descriptions of endpoints, criteria, and expected responses. Constant naming conventions and versioning of APIs are vital for maintainability. When creating your internet solutions, follow the concepts of REST to develop a scalable and flexible style. Apply correct authentication and authorization systems to protect your solutions, such as OAuth or API tricks.

Checking is crucial in making sure the dependability of your internet solutions. Establish extensive test cases that cover different scenarios, including favorable and unfavorable testing. Constant integration and automated screening can aid capture concerns early in the growth process. Screen your internet services in real-time to identify efficiency bottlenecks and prospective failures. Logging and error handling are essential for identifying problems and troubleshooting problems efficiently.


Last but not least, consider the scalability of your internet solutions by designing for future development. Implement caching mechanisms and lots balancing to deal with boosted traffic. Routinely testimonial and maximize your code for effectiveness. By complying with these best techniques, you can streamline the implementation of internet solutions and guarantee their success.

Final thought

Congratulations! You have actually simply opened the key to understanding internet services. By recognizing the vital principles and technologies, and applying ideal methods, you're well on your way to ending up being an internet solutions specialist.

Keep exploring and try out what you've found out to continue increasing your expertise and skills in this interesting area.

best website layouts of internet solutions is now within your reaches, prepared for you to check out and overcome. Take pleasure in the journey!